Getting an AV Quote: A Step-by-Step Process

Want to engage skilled audiovisual services? Getting an accurate quote can feel overwhelming, but it doesn’t have to be. Here’s a straightforward explanation of how to handle the task. First, determine your requirement’s needs. Consider the venue, number of attendees, and the desired equipment – such as projectors, displays, microphones, and speakers. After that, explore regional AV companies. Check their portfolios and examine client feedback.

  • Get in touch with at least candidate companies.
  • Supply them with thorough details about your project.
  • Inquire about itemized quotes that obviously outline all expenses.
  • Compare multiple estimates to identify the best option.

Understanding Your Audiovisual Quote: Key Terms Explained

Receiving an video quote can feel overwhelming , especially if you're unfamiliar with the sector . To guide you decode the details , here's a brief explanation of essential terms. Think of the following to gain a clearer picture of what you're being billed for.

  • Personnel: This refers to the individuals involved, such as the videographer , sound engineer , and lighting technician.
  • Gear : This includes the recording devices, audio equipment, lighting systems, and other vital tools . Rental fees are often tied with this.
  • Post-Production : This encompasses the work of assembling footage, incorporating audio, color correction , and other refinements .
  • Rights : This deals with obtaining the legal rights to use soundtrack, video , or other protected content .

By knowing these vital terms, you can more effectively assess AV proposals and reach an sensible decision .
